How to Choose a Finish Dining Room Table (2026)

  • Finish and upkeep: Choose a finish that suits your routine. Natural wood tones add warmth and disguise minor dust, while very dark or glossy surfaces may reveal fingerprints and water marks more readily.
  • Material: Solid wood offers character and can often be refreshed over time. Bamboo and acacia are attractive alternatives, but always use coasters, wipe spills promptly, and avoid leaving standing moisture on the surface.
  • Size and clearance: Allow roughly 36 inches between the table edge and nearby walls or furniture so diners can pull out chairs comfortably. Measure doorways and stairways before ordering.
  • Seating needs: A four-person table works well for daily meals, while an extendable design is more useful if you regularly host guests. Check whether the advertised seating assumes narrow or standard dining chairs.
  • Base design: Pedestal and trestle-style bases can provide extra legroom, while four-leg tables are often simpler to position. Inspect the base shape carefully if you plan to use benches or armchairs.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the easiest dining table finish to maintain?

Mid-tone natural wood finishes are generally forgiving because they add visual texture and do not emphasize every speck of dust. Regardless of finish, use a soft damp cloth, dry the surface afterward, and follow the manufacturer’s care instructions.

Is bamboo a good material for a dining table?

Bamboo can be a practical choice for a modern dining room because it is relatively light in appearance and has a distinctive, clean grain. It still needs protection from standing water, excessive heat, and harsh cleaning products.

Should I choose an extendable dining table?

Choose an extendable model if your daily household is small but you host guests several times a year. Before buying, confirm that the expanded table has enough surrounding clearance and that you have a convenient place to store removable leaves, if applicable.

How can I protect a dining table from outdoor-living messes?

Use washable placemats, coasters, and a heat-resistant pad for serving dishes. Keep wet jackets, gardening tools, and damp gear away from the table, and clean grit promptly because abrasive particles can scratch finished surfaces when dragged.
